First, check for the recall, then if that doesn't work, check to make sure there's not a fuse inside that has blown. We opened up a charger my dad had when it stopped working and that was all that was wrong. Other than that, unless you or a friend are handy with electronics its going to be easier to just replace it. You might be able to find a matching one on Ebay inexpensively. There are frequently tools and chargers on there because the batteries went bad. Just make sure the seller will guarantee that its not DOA.
